Transaction 45587ddadf62bae42de631f7dfa2e2d729bfb3eb819899be29dc94fcb707182e

1 Input
2 Outputs
  • 45587ddadf62bae42de631f7dfa2e2d729bfb3eb819899be29dc94fcb707182e:0
  • value  2570000
    address  36PSjFLzfs2YN6xQQYg1RPQ4WoKDimpX87
  • 45587ddadf62bae42de631f7dfa2e2d729bfb3eb819899be29dc94fcb707182e:1
  • value  3930621
    address  12WnZgtFgDBmRSTrNiSJVVDzgDbF1jJBLm